Kumbhajhari Population, Caste, Working Data Kandhamal, Odisha - Census 2011

Kumbhajhari is a village situated in Phulabani block of Kandhamal district in Odisha.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 16 families residing in the village Kumbhajhari. The total population of Kumbhajhari is 69 out of which 34 are males and 35 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Kumbhajhari is 1,029.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Kumbhajhari village is 17 which is 25% of the total population. There are 7 male children and 10 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Kumbhajhari is 1,429 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(1,029) of Kumbhajhari village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Kumbhajhari is 78.8%. Thus Kumbhajhari village has a higher literacy rate compared to 54.5% of Kandhamal district. The male literacy rate is 92.59% and the female literacy rate is 64% in Kumbhajhari village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 0%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 100% of total population in Kumbhajhari village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Kumbhajhari village out of total population, 37 were engaged in work activities. 43.2%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 56.8%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 37 workers engaged in Main Work, 13 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 2 were Agricultural labourers.
